Gilbert Haars Obituary

Gilbert Haars, (affectionately called Pop or Pop-Pop by his step grandchildren & grandchildren) 74 years old, of Vineland, went home to be with the Lord on Thursday, October 17, 2013 after a courageous battle with lung cancer.
Mr. Haars served three years in the U.S. Army with an honorable discharge.
By trade he was an Auto and Diesel Mechanic at various locations in Vineland. He also owned and operated a few gas stations in the Bridgeton (1975), Vineland and Deerfield areas. He worked the last 22 years at Evey Engineering and worked up to the time he was diagnosed with lung cancer.
He enjoyed fishing, boating, going to the casinos and spending time with family. He cared about his family and friends and was generous to all. He was a great role model to many people who loved him.
He leaves behind his loving wife Rena (Weldon) Haars. He will be missed by two sisters, Faye Box and Alice Brazdon; his stepchildren, Cindy Freedman, Wayne Harris, and Donna Harris; and seven step grandchildren. He is also survived by his sons, Mike & Mitchell Haars, two daughters Darlene Haars (husband Joseph Prokapus) and Mary Clunn, and their mother, 1st wife Dorothy Haars; 11 grandchildren; and stepchildren Donna Brown and Dianne Hemple. Additionally he was predeceased by his mother Elsie Langley-Haars of Elmer; father Ernest Haars; and baby brother Ernst Haars.
A celebration of Gilbert's life will be held at 2 p.m. on Saturday, October 19, 2013 at the Cedar Crest Hall, 1976 North East Ave., Vineland. All family and friends are welcome.
Arrangements are under the direction of Christy Funeral Home, Millville.
